The Critical Data Breakthrough: Black Box Recovery and First Insights

In the messy debris of the Flight 2976 accident, federal investigators had a critical mission to complete the cockpit voice recorder (CVR) and flight data recorder (FDR) of the plane. These devices designed to survive mammoth impact, fire and pressure are necessary to re-create the last moments of a plane crash. On Thursday, November 6, the NTSB announced that both the CVR and FDR were successfully located in the charred debris and had been recovered as miraculously and that the retrieval of the two devices was made possible due to the severity of the post-crash fire.

Both units were transported to Washington D.C. to be analyzed and the promises made were to expose vital data. By Friday, investigators declared a breakthrough, 63 hours of quality data points were obtained by the flight data recorder and provided invaluable insight into 24 previous flights, on top of the fatal flight. The cockpit voice recorder showed more than two hours of audio with specific attention to the takeoff sequence. Board Member of the NTSB Todd Inman explained that a repeating bell was audible on the CVR approximately 37 seconds after the crew gave the command to turn on the takeoff thrust and continued through the end of the recording. The fight of the crew to control the plane when the alarms were going off was audible and haunting, and it helped to see the heroic efforts of the crew members when they were put in the situation that was impossible to imagine.

The FDR and CVR data, combined, depicted an image of a horrifying course: the left engine detached as the plane was rolling off, and there were the vital systems of the plane, flailing around. Several seconds later, there was fire on the left wing, and the MD-11 shook as it struck. A verbatim cockpit tape is being prepared but will not be released until the entire investigation is final and then the experts can triangulate physical evidence, engineering evaluations and procedures.

Devastation and Response: Community, Medical, and Operational Impact

The crash took place with fire, which spread shockwaves not only within UPS but also the whole community of Louisville. The area of the crash was referred to as apocalyptic by first responders with a half-mile long debris field cutting through industrial businesses, homes, and large-scale infrastructure. Death toll has varied in the initial reports but by the end of the week, fourteen people were confirmed dead including children and families caught in the melee of nearby businesses such as Grade A Auto Parts and Kentucky Petroleum Recycling. Families waited patiently and several were flocking at reunion centers which were put in place by police to relieve the congestion in hospitals.

Over 15 injured people including some with serious cases of burns and shrapnel wounds were received in the hospitals of Louisville. The medical staff at the University of Louisville Health worked 24 hours to treat the survivors and the very sick victims. The Broad Inquiry: Aviation Policy, Safety, and Regulation

Having black box data, the investigation of NTSB took on an intensive turn. The aviation experts and MD-11 specialists were invited to examine technical failures, maintenance history, and runway conditions. The attention was paid to the disastrous separation of engines and the resulting chain reaction the fire on the left wing, loss of control, and multiple hits on the ground. Initial indications were that there may have been contributing factors in the form of material fatigue, maintenance processes and potential foreign object debris in the engines.

Safety procedures and regulatory compliance were also high-stakes issues because the Federal Aviation Administration (FAA) ordered an immediate grounding of MD-11 aircraft across the country. Although Louisville airport logistical traffic was disrupted, other disruptions reverberated throughout other hubs of UPS at Memphis, Dallas-Fort Worth and Ontario in California. The crash occurred during a federal government shutdown which added extra pressure to the aviation agencies but local NTSB representatives reassured the people that their staff was fully prepared to carry out the investigation.

The NTSB, which collaborates with the FBI in order to document the debris, and recreate the crash, follows rigorous rules of non-speculation and evidence-based recommendations.
